Founded in 2005, the Silmarillion Writers' Guild exists for discussions of and creative fanworks based on J.R.R. Tolkien's The Silmarillion and related texts. We are a positive-focused and open-minded space that welcomes fans from all over the world and with all levels of experience with Tolkien's works. The Lord of the Rings and Hobbit film trilogies mark perhaps the most influential events in the history of the Tolkien fanfiction fandom. As the Rings of Power show approaches its third season, data from the Tolkien Fanfiction Survey shows that it is not even close to matching the impact of the films ... yet.
Data from the 2025 Tolkien Fanfiction Survey shows demographic changes in participant gender, age, and education and new revelations about neurodiversity.
Expanding on my 2018 article "Why People Don't Comment," comment data from the SWG underscores community as an essential component to a robust commenting culture.
